The diodes are installed on a circuit board. This permits even greater flexibility. The crossings of the contact bands can be done conventionally in the module or in the junction box using a crossed circuit board. The latter variant can reduce the costs of module manufacture, since no insulation needs to be laminated between the crossings of the contact bands.
There are also different variants of contacts of the bands available for selection. Depending on the production process, module manufacturers can select between clamp contacting and solder contacts. This permits adaptation to individual production requirements.
